Job Description
The individual will be responsible for construction project duties for the Construction and Maintenance Department in the telecommunications vertical. Positional responsibilities include, but are not limited to, assisting with conducting telecommunication tower construction and maintenance, troubleshooting, and ensuring quality workmanship in compliance with project design and safety requirements. The position requires zero (0) or up to two (2) years of tower construction or related experience.
Positional Responsibilities
The Technician will be required to execute the day-to-day tasks of construction projects. Positional responsibilities include, but are not limited to the following:
- Ability to safely perform ground and aerial construction work for telecommunication structures.
- Develop a knowledge of tower components, tower connections, and foundations including the ability to read and understand construction documents and plans.
- Possess strong verbal communication skills.
- Strictly obey safety practices and policies in accordance with company, client, industry, and governmental regulations and policies.
- Perform work duties related to maintaining and installing hardware and equipment on wireless telecommunication sites.
- Develop the ability to troubleshoot site specific field issues.
- Obtain a basic knowledge of rigging techniques and principles including the ability to adhere to rigging plans.
- Ability to learn construction means and methods via hands-on training.
- Ability to operate equipment and possess the ability to identify materials, tools, and specialty equipment required to complete project scopes.
- Assist with daily housekeeping to maintain well-organized, clean, and secure project sites, vehicles, trailers, toolboxes, and equipment.
- Ability to work well with your hands.
- Accurately complete travel expense reports and timesheets each week.

Experience/Minimum Requirements
- Possess or ability to obtain the following company provided certifications:
- Competent Climber/Certified Rescuer.
- First Aid/ CPR Certification.
- OSHA 10 Hour.
- RF/EME Awareness.
- NWSA TTT-1
- Must possess a valid driver's license and clean drivers record.
- Must be able to pass a drug screening and background test.
- Ability to work at heights.
- Ability to lift 75 pounds.
